Mechanical Thermostat
The mechanical thermostat has an adjustment screw used to set the temperature. The factory default setting is
200°F (93°C). When operating the brewer at higher elevations, reduce the operating temperature by 2°F for each
1000 feet of elevation above 4000 feet (1200 m).
1 Unplug the brewer power cord.
2 Remove the top cover.
3 Locate the thermostat, attached to a bracket near the back of the compartment.

When the screw is turned all the way clockwise, the thermostat is set to 200°F.
5 Replace the back cover and reconnect power.
6 If the brew temperature of the water is too cool, readjust following the above steps, keeping in mind that
too high a temperature setting at higher altitudes may cause the water in the tank to boil.
